Output 034e61708f42599e385842e5c54f3b0a3b81a28dd109d9864e2a2df1953ece3d:41

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c52391c6e2b7a069fbdbc2202479fc913ce422 OP_EQUAL
address
36W3DyNsn1Ey7C9kj92S7D5mG4Gsw77euW
transaction
034e61708f42599e385842e5c54f3b0a3b81a28dd109d9864e2a2df1953ece3d
confirmations
278525
spent
true